How do I create a packaging type?
Last updated: May 23, 2026
Quick answer
Create packaging types in Inventory > Packaging so packers can choose the right box during packing and Logentic has better dimensions and weights for cartonization and carrier-rate requests.

Important: Packaging dimensions and weights can affect packing choices and carrier-rate requests. Confirm the measurements with your warehouse team before relying on a new packaging type for live orders.
Before you start
- Confirm you are in the correct workspace and warehouse context.
- Gather the packaging name your packers will recognize.
- Measure width, length, and height in inches.
- Weigh the empty package in kilograms.
- Confirm the carriable weight your team wants to use. If you are unsure, contact Logentic before live fulfillment.
Steps
- Go to Inventory in the left navigation.
- Select Packaging.
- Select the correct context in Select a warehouse.
- Search for the package first to confirm it does not already exist.
- Review the current table columns:
- Packaging Name
- Width(In)
- Height(In)
- Length(In)
- Weight(Kg)
- Carriable Weight(Kg)
- Status
- Select Create Packaging.
- In Add Packaging Type, enter the Packaging Name.
- Enter Width(In), Length(In), and Height(In).
- Enter Weight(Kg) for the empty package.
- Enter Carriable Weight(Kg) if your team uses a max-weight value for that package.
- Select Add Packaging Type.
- Confirm the success message appears.
- Confirm the new packaging type appears in the table as Active.

Common issues and next actions
| If this happens | What to do next |
|---|---|
| The package already exists. | Use the existing package if the dimensions are correct, or use Edit if your team needs to update the saved values. |
| The package does not save. | Check that required fields are filled and use numbers only for dimensions and weights. If it still fails, contact us with a screenshot. |
| The package is missing during packing. | Confirm the package is Active in Inventory > Packaging and that you are packing in the expected warehouse context. |
| Carrier rates still look wrong. | Review the package dimensions and weight, then contact us with the order, package selected, and rate panel screenshot. |
| You are not sure what to enter for carriable weight. | Pause before using the package for live orders and confirm the value with your warehouse lead or Logentic. |
